There are two types of neet examination which are neet ug and neet PG. NEET UG is compulsory required for taking admission to mbbs course in any of the colleges and universities of India. NEET UG has been made compulsorily required by Medical Council of India for admission to mbbs.

The need for qualified embryologists to assist with reproductive fertilisation methods in in-vitro fertilisation (IVF) centres has been growing throughout India. The Clinical Embryology programme trains students to learn in-depth information on male and female reproductive systems, associated illnesses that cause infertility, and assisted reproductive technologies.
